Make the default behavior that we single-step to the next instruction > in the main (non-signal handler) stream of execution, instead of > single-stepping into the user's signal handler. I think it is better to not change the default behaviour. You risk breaking programs and there are much more that use ptrace than just gdb. > > 2. Add a new ptrace PTRACE_SETOPTIONS command flag, I think it would be better to just define a new ptrace singlestep command with the new semantics instead of adding options. > - The ptraced process has a pending signal and > it stops to notify the debugger. > > - The debugger then single-steps into the ptraced process's signal handler. > > - On the next eventual continue (PTRACE_CONT) command, we run through the > signal handler, and we stop once again at the next instruction before > we changed our execution stream and single-stepped into the user's > signal handler. > > - At this point, we can no longer continue the ptraced process > with a PTRACE_CONT command. Instead, all ptrace(2) PTRACE_CONT calls > are treated as if we had made a ptrace(2) PTRACE_SINGLESTEP call. Have you actually seen this in practice? > > - We saved off the eflags (with the TF bit set) in setup_sigcontext() > before we single stepped into the user's signal handler. > > - When we exit the user's signal handler via a PTRACE_CONT call, > we restore the original eflags value (with the TF bit set) in the > restore_sigcontext() routine. However, at this point, the > PT_DTRACE flag is no longer set. > > - Subsequent ptrace(2) PTRACE_CONT calls will call > clear_singlestep() to make sure that any single-step state is > cleared out before we continue the ptrace process. > > However, since the PT_DTRACE flag is not set, we do NOT clear > the TF bit in the eflags register stack location, and we > instead end up doing a single-step operation. > > Also, if we do a PTRACE_SINGLESTEP operation at this point, to > attempt to get out of this stuck state, the set_singlestep() > routine will not set the PT_DTRACE flag since the TF flag > is already set! Sounds like a bug. Can you submit a change for that separately? -Andi
